Powell: Main Street Program Saw Modest Use

The Federal Reserve Chair Jerome Powell said on Wednesday in his testimony to the House of Representatives Select Subcommittee on the Coronavirus that companies have made only modest use of the Fed’s Main Street Lending Program.

However, the Fed is not planning any major changes to its lending policy.

“If the economy performs worse than we expect, then Main Street will be there to take on a heavier load.”
